Skyroot efficiently completes full-duration stage check


Skyroot, the primary personal Indian firm to design, construct and check a strong rocket propulsion stage, has reached one other key milestone within the improvement of its Vikram-I launch car: a full-duration check of the rocket’s third stage.

The third stage, dubbed Kalam-100 in homage to Indian rocket scientist and former President A.P.J. Abdul Kalam, is only one a part of the corporate’s debut rocket. Vikram-I consists of three strong gasoline phases, plus a liquid-fueled kick stage that’s designed to serve the small satellite tv for pc launch market. It’s designed to hold as much as 480 kilograms to low-inclination orbits, and the corporate says on its web site that it’s designed to be assembled and launched from any launch website inside 24 hours.

Vikram-I is one among a trio of rockets Skyroot is presently growing; the opposite two, Vikram-II and Vikram-III, will be capable of carry heavier payloads with a number of orbital insertions, Skyroot says.

The test-firing of the rocket stage came about at a non-public check vary in Nagpur Metropolis, India, CEO Pawan Kumar Chandana advised TechCrunch in an e mail. That vary belongs to Skyroot investor and industrial explosives, ammunitions and propulsion methods producer Photo voltaic Industries India.

The following steps might be check firings for Stage 1 and Stage 2, Chandana stated. The corporate’s current funding, together with an $11 million Collection A and a $4.5 million bridge spherical, will cowl a lot of the prices of testing. Skyroot is within the technique of elevating a Collection B to take the corporate to “a number of orbital launches,” he stated.

All this funding ought to get Skyroot to a expertise demonstration launch by the top of this 12 months, with the corporate’s first business orbital mission early subsequent 12 months. That launch would take off from India’s spaceport on Sriharikota Island, and would make Skyroot the primary personal Indian firm to construct and launch personal rockets.
